'Stealing a Kid’s Birthday Money for Drugs' & 'Best Friend Breakup' & Much More
from Judge Mathis Podcast · host Telepictures
First, The plaintiff says she was a crack addict for years, and it cost her her children and her home. She says she has since become sober, and she’s suing her daughter for the balance due on a loan. The defendant says the plaintiff stole her birthday money when she was a child so she could buy drugs. Then, The plaintiff says he and the defendant began dating after being best friends for years, but they ended up splitting because she still had feeling for her ex. He’s suing her for rent and carpet cleaning. The defendant claims they broke up because he read her journal. She says he’s suing for more than she owes. Plus, the plaintiff and her husband say the defendant is the plaintiff’s aunt and she enables drug addicts. The defendant says the defendant’s former son-in-law lives with her and he’s an addict who got his own daughter hooked on heroin. She’s suing her aunt for a loan.
